The closing ceremony of the 20th "Darwish" Course, held for personnel of the Somali Police Force (SPF) and conducted by instructors from the MIADIT 20 Training Unit, has taken place recently at Djibouti "Idriss Farah Abaneh" National Police Academy.
During the 3-month training course, instructors from the Carabinieri Corps have trained 95 policemen from the Somali Police Force, thus taking the number of Somali police personnel trained by MIADIT over 10 years to 3,100, added to which are the over 4,500 units from the Djibouti Security Forces.
During the closing ceremony, attended by political, civilian and religious authorities from Italy and Djibouti, an exercise was conducted under the command, coordination and control of the Mission’s Training Unit, to testify to the professional level achieved by the course attendees. Furthermore , the Darwish – a Somali Police unit engaged in the most challenging and delicate anti-terrorism operations- simulated an intervention in which a tactical unit caught and arrested an armed criminal who was hiding among the crowd.
"Darwish" units engaged in stability policing, law enforcement and high-risk interventions are mainly deployed in the Somali capital, Mogadishu, and along the country’s borders, where they operate to maintain stability and protect order and public security.
